$10,000 (10 Monthly Installments) For Full-time Graduate Study in Following Academic Year

35 fellowship awarded out of ~200 apps (1 in 6)

Some awarded without stipend Begin Application Process Online at

http://www.tbp.org/TBPAPPS/ Applications open November 1 Applications due January 31 www.tbp.org/pages/About/Programs/

Fellowship/Fellowship.cfm

Fellowships

$2,000 for full senior year $1,000 for semester, trimester, or 2

quarters Look at high scholastic achievements,

faculty recommendation, extra-curricular activities, and clear plan for future achievement

Begin Application Process Online at http://www.tbp.org/TBPAPPS/

Applications open November 1 Applications due March www.tbp.org/pages/About/Programs/

Scholarship/Scholarship.cfm

Scholarships

Grants for Public Oriented Projects Up to $750 Apply in advance of the project Proposals accepted throughout the year Proposals judged on

◦ Emphasis of engineering service to society◦ Originality, innovation, and potential impact on

local community◦ Significant participation by chapter membership

Greater Interest in Government

Grants for K-12 Math & Science Projects Up to $1,000 Apply in advance of the project Proposals accepted throughout the year Proposals judged on

◦ Establishment of a MindSET Chapter Implementation Team (CIT)

◦ Consistency of project emphasis with MindSET goals and objectives

◦ Measurable impact of project on local community◦ Involvement of active chapter members in project

MindSET Grants

Member Participation -Financial Incentives Student Loans

◦ Loans are available in amounts ranging from $25 to $2,500. Repayment is required within 3 years, and the annual interest rate is 6%.

Student Assistance◦ Assistance to members who would otherwise be unable

to remain in college. Long Term Care Financial Partners (LTCFP)

◦ Long Term Care Outreach and Education Program for members and their families. Program includes access to favorable rates on long-term care insurance from leading carriers.
